As a
(Senior) Project Manager (m/f/d)
, you will take responsibility for leading selected strategic projects and programs within the Holding Company and across the VIG Group. You will manage projects throughout the entire project lifecycle, ensuring structured and goal-oriented collaboration among all parties involved as well as the successful achievement of defined project objectives. You will identify dependencies, conflicts, and challenges at an early stage and ensure they are resolved promptly and sustainably. In this role, you will work closely with the respective Management Boards, IT Management and relevant stakeholders within the Holding Company and the local Group companies. You will be responsible for project portfolio reporting and reviews at both Group and Holding Company level, thereby ensuring transparency regarding project progress, risks, and required actions. In addition, you will actively support the project management community across the VIG Group, promote the exchange of best practices and experience, and act as a trusted sparring partner for the Management Boards of local Group companies on project management-related matters.
